Numerical study of expansion tube problems: Toward the simulation of cavitation

Résumé

A compressible, multiphase, one-fluid inviscid solver has been developed to investigate the behaviour of various cavitation models. A new source term for the mass transfer between phases is proposed. A range of models from three to five equations is compared. Numerical simulations are performed on rarefaction problems and compared with reference solutions.
